Joint venture agrees Western Link redress with Ofgem | National Grid Group
The Western Link is an ambitious UK project to share electricity between Scotland and Wales. It is two years behind schedule, hence the regulatory investigation. The scale of the project (262 miles of cable, of which 239 miles is under water) as well as the cutting-edge technology involved, has resulted in delays to completion.
Joint venture agrees Western Link redress with Ofgem | National Grid Group
National Grid Electricity Transmission and Scottish Power Transmission agree redress for delays to power cable Western Link.
